Designing Checkout When the Platform Stops Deciding for You
Headless commerce is usually pitched as an engineering story: decouple the frontend, ship faster, escape the template. All true. But there is a product design story hiding inside it that nobody warned us about. When the platform stops rendering your checkout, the platform also stops making a hundred small decisions that, it turns out, were doing a lot of quiet work.
We have spent much of this year rebuilding Northwind's purchase flow on a headless stack, and the education has been humbling. Here is what we learned about designing the most consequential screens in commerce once the training wheels come off.
The template was smarter than we thought
Platform-rendered checkouts are generic, and generic is why teams go headless. But generic encodes a decade of aggregate learning: field order, error handling, address autocomplete behavior, the exact moment shipping costs appear. Throw out the template and you throw out the learning, unless you deliberately carry it across.
Our first headless checkout prototype was beautiful and converted worse than the template it replaced. The autopsy found nothing dramatic, just a dozen small regressions. Wallet buttons below the fold. Discount code field too prominent, sending shoppers off-site to hunt for coupons. Phone number required with no explanation of why. Each decision defensible in a design review, collectively a leaky bucket.
The lesson we now apply everywhere: in checkout, innovate on brand expression and clarity, and be ruthlessly conventional about mechanics. Nobody has ever abandoned a cart because the flow felt too familiar.
What headless actually buys the design
Once we respected the conventions, the freedom started paying for itself in places templates could never go:
- A cart that sells. The slide-over cart became a real surface: intelligent bundling, delivery estimates pulled live from the OMS, and gift options presented at the moment of relevance rather than buried at the end.
- Contextual continuity. Because the frontend owns state, checkout can remember and reflect where you came from. A shopper arriving from the gift guide sees gifting defaults. This sounds small. Watch session recordings and it is not.
- Performance as design material. Sub-second transitions between checkout steps change how the flow feels in a way no visual polish can. Speed is the most underrated trust signal in commerce.
- Real experimentation. We can now test structural hypotheses, single page versus stepped, order of shipping and payment, instead of only button colors.
The accountability shift
Here is the cultural change teams should brace for. On a templated platform, when checkout underperforms, the platform is the alibi. Headless removes the alibi. Every conversion basis point now traces to a decision someone in your building made, which is terrifying and clarifying in equal measure.
Practically, this means the design team needs instrumentation literacy it could previously outsource. Funnel analytics, field-level drop-off, error rate monitoring: these are now design tools, as core to the craft as the type scale. A checkout designer who cannot read the funnel is driving with the windshield painted over.
Holiday-proofing, since it is that season
We are writing this in late September, which means every commerce team is staring down Q4. If you are on a headless stack heading into your first holiday peak: freeze structural checkout changes by late October, load-test the third-party services your beautiful custom flow now depends on, and rehearse the failure states. A payment provider timeout at 11pm on Black Friday is not the moment to discover your error message says "something went wrong" in light gray text.
The template would have handled that for you. That is the deal you made. It is a good deal, but only if you hold up your end.
